San Jose Sharks: News, Stats, And What You Need To Know
The San Jose Sharks, a professional ice hockey team based in San Jose, California, compete in the Pacific Division of the Western Conference in the National Hockey League (NHL). Founded in 1991, the Sharks have a rich history, marked by periods of remarkable success and fierce competition, but they are now in a transitional phase. A Deep Dive into the History of the San Jose Sharks
The San Jose Sharks officially joined the NHL in 1991, instantly injecting excitement into the Bay Area sports scene. The franchise's early years were marked by struggles, typical of an expansion team, but the Sharks quickly endeared themselves to fans with their tenacious play and never-say-die attitude. The team’s inaugural season was a tough one, finishing at the bottom of the league standings. However, this also allowed the team to draft promising young talent and lay the groundwork for future success. The team's early struggles, however, were quickly forgotten as the team started to build a loyal fanbase. The Sharks' mascot, S.J. Sharkie, became a fan favorite, and the team's teal, black, and white color scheme became synonymous with San Jose hockey.
During the late 1990s and early 2000s, the Sharks began to establish themselves as a competitive force in the Western Conference. Led by stars like Owen Nolan and later, Patrick Marleau, the Sharks made several playoff appearances, consistently challenging for a Stanley Cup. Owen Nolan, with his powerful shot and charismatic leadership, quickly became a fan favorite. One of the most significant periods in Sharks history arrived in the mid-2000s, when the team acquired Joe Thornton. Thornton's arrival marked a turning point for the franchise. He immediately transformed the team's offense with his exceptional playmaking abilities. Alongside Thornton, the Sharks built a team that was consistently among the league's best. They were led by players such as Patrick Marleau, Joe Pavelski, and Brent Burns. They became known for their skilled play and dynamic offense. The Sharks consistently made deep playoff runs, including a trip to the Stanley Cup Finals in 2016, although they ultimately fell short of the ultimate goal. This team was a perennial contender, and their rivalry games were some of the most exciting in the NHL.

Notable Players and Moments
The San Jose Sharks have been home to many of the NHL's top players. Patrick Marleau holds the franchise record for most games played, goals, and points. Joe Thornton, with his exceptional playmaking ability, was a cornerstone of the Sharks' success for many years. Joe Pavelski, known for his leadership and scoring prowess, was another key player. Brent Burns, with his offensive instincts and powerful shot, was a fan favorite. Evander Kane, although having a controversial tenure, also made a significant impact on the team. The team also had a long line of skilled goaltenders. They were crucial to the team's success.
Iconic moments in Sharks history include memorable playoff series victories. These include their first playoff series win in 1995. They also have the Stanley Cup Finals appearance in 2016, although they ultimately fell short. The team's rivalry games with the Los Angeles Kings and Anaheim Ducks have produced some of the most exciting games in the NHL. The Sharks have also hosted several outdoor games. These events brought hockey to new fans.
